Q: What does “time-in-range” mean for diabetes care?
Time-in-range (TIR) is the percentage of CGM readings within a target glucose range (often 70–180 mg/dL for many nonpregnant adults), and it helps clinicians fine-tune therapy beyond A1C alone.

🛒 Buy Best Carb Counting App Now on Amazon

According to Consensus guidance on CGM targets, TIR goals are commonly used to align day-to-day glucose control with longer-term A1C risk.

Practical credential checklist (what I recommend you verify):

– Endocrinology board certification (or a diabetes-focused multi-disciplinary clinic)

– Experience with your diabetes type and treatment class (insulin pumps, basal-bolus regimens, GLP-1 RA, CGM)

– Access to diabetes educators and dietitians

– Clear policies for urgent symptoms (especially hypoglycemia, vomiting, or suspected ketoacidosis)

Q: Can a primary care clinician be “the best” for diabetes?
Yes—especially for stable Type 2 diabetes—but if your case is complex (frequent medication changes, insulin management, pregnancy, recurrent hypoglycemia), a diabetes specialist team usually adds safety and faster optimization.

Here are high-yield questions you can literally read off your phone during your visit:

– “What A1C and glucose targets are you aiming for in my case, and how will we measure success?”

– “Which readings should trigger a med adjustment, and how fast will you respond?”

– “Do you use CGM when appropriate, and what CGM metrics (TIR/TBR) do you track?”

– “What’s your sick-day plan if I’m vomiting, sick with infection, or skipping meals?”

– “How will we prevent or reduce hypoglycemia, especially at night or during exercise?”

Common targets used in diabetes care (so you can compare plans)

Below is a quick “calibration table” of targets many clinicians use for nonpregnant adults with diabetes. Your individualized targets may differ—especially with pregnancy, advanced kidney disease, or frequent hypoglycemia.

📊 DATA

Common Diabetes Targets Used in Adult Care (2024 guideline ranges)

# Target Domain Typical Goal What It Indicates Evidence-Base Signal
1A1C (many adults)<7%Longer-term glycemic controlGuideline target range
2Fasting / pre-meal80–130 mg/dLBaseline glucose stabilityCommon ADA-style targets
3Post-meal (1–2 hours)<180 mg/dLMeal-related glucose controlStandard care target
4CGM Time-in-Range (TIR)≥70% (70–180)Day-to-day time qualityConsensus-based benchmark
5CGM Time Below Range (TBR)<4% <70 mg/dLHypoglycemia safetySafety-focused target
6Blood pressure<130/80 mmHg (often)Cardiovascular risk reductionRisk-management target
7LDL cholesterol (high-risk)≥50% reduction for many high-risk patientsAtherosclerotic risk controlStatin risk-based targets

These benchmarks map to guideline and consensus frameworks used in adult diabetes care; your personal targets are adjusted for age, pregnancy status, kidney function, and hypoglycemia risk. ADA Standards / diabetes CGM consensus / major CV risk guidelines

Q: Should I rely on A1C alone to choose my care plan?
No. A1C is important, but it averages out variation; CGM metrics like time-in-range and time-below-range often reveal risk patterns A1C can hide.

Pros/cons: SMBG vs CGM (useful when comparing providers)

When you’re comparing “best DR diabetes” options, ask which monitoring method they recommend and why.

Criteria SMBG (fingersticks) CGM
GranularityPoint-in-timeContinuous trends
Hypoglycemia riskMay miss gapsAlerts for lows/highs
Learning patternsSlower feedback loopFaster pattern recognition
Cost/access considerationsOften lower up-frontMay require coverage authorization
Best-fit scenariosSome stable Type 2 plansInsulin use, variable control, hypoglycemia concerns

Your “best DR diabetes” provider helps you choose monitoring based on safety, evidence, and your budget—not just convenience.

A quick “fit check” comparison (red flags)

If you hear/see… Possible meaning What to do next
“We’ll recheck at the next A1C and adjust then.”No between-visit decision rulesAsk for titration triggers and follow-up timing
No discussion of hypoglycemia riskSafety planning is missingRequest a hypoglycemia prevention + action plan
Medication side effects are dismissedAdherence risk increasesAsk how side effects will be managed and measured
Labs and referrals feel uncoordinatedCare coordination gapsConfirm how labs are reviewed and who communicates results

Q: What’s the biggest practical consequence of a poor diabetes plan?
Therapy drift—when doses and routines aren’t adjusted based on real glucose patterns and timely labs—leading to higher complication risk and more urgent crises later.

Why is continuous glucose monitoring (CGM) often recommended for best diabetes control?

CGM can reveal glucose patterns that finger-stick tests may miss, such as overnight highs or post-meal spikes. That extra data helps you and your DR diabetes specialist fine-tune medication timing, portions, and activity for better results. CGM is especially useful if you experience frequent highs/lows, variability, or hypoglycemia concerns, though it may not be necessary for everyone.
